What is the mass percent of a solution if 42.9 grams of aspirin is dissolved into 175 mL of ethanol? (Density of ethanol is 0.789 g/mL)
1. 31.1 %
2. 24.5 %
3. 23.7 %
4. 19.7 %

Use the density to calculate the mas of the 175 mL ethanol.
Add mass ethanol to mass aspirin.
mass % = (mass aspirin/total mass)*100 = ?
